Tomatoes

Tomatoes

Thick-walled plum tomatoes hold up the best during the preservation process and can provide surprising health benefits that even fresh don’t offer. Tomatoes are preserved using heat, which releases lycopene—a carotenoid that may help prevent prostate and breast cancer. And you can’t beat their convenience. They come whole, diced and crushed (to name just a few renditions), so you can skip all the chopping and pureeing you do when using fresh.
